What is the origin of the name Londyn?
The name Londyn is a variation of the name London, which is derived from the Old English word 'Lundon.' This name is associated with the capital city of England, known for its rich history and cultural significance. The alternative spelling 'Londyn' adds a modern twist to the traditional name.

What are some possible nicknames for Londyn?
Possible nicknames for Londyn include Lonnie, Loni, or even Dyna. These nicknames provide a more casual and affectionate way to address someone named Londyn. They can also reflect the personality of the individual, making them feel more personal and unique.

Are there any variations or alternative spellings of the name Londyn?
Yes, variations of the name Londyn include London, Lunden, and even Londa. These alternative spellings may reflect different cultural backgrounds or personal preferences. Each variation retains a connection to the original name while offering a unique twist.
